About A Man Called Hero

Based on the popular comic book series by Ma Wing Shung (whose work "Wind and Cloud" was also the inspiration for the box-office megahit "The Storm Riders"), "A Man Called Hero" stars pop idol Ekin Cheng as Hero, a martial arts master whose family possesses the mighty Red Sword. When his family is slaughtered, Hero flees with the sought-after sword to the United States, where he attempts to rebuild his life and take revenge. Filled with breathtaking, fights, dazzling visual effects, and the now-famous epic battle on the top of the Statue of Liberty.
